Main Characteristics of a Dependable HVAC Service Provider

A dependable HVAC company should have a strong emphasis on professional conduct and expertise. This entails having well-trained technicians who are knowledgeable about the most recent HVAC innovations and methods. When choosing an HVAC contractor, look for evidence of their credentials, such as licenses and endorsements, which demonstrate their dedication to maintaining industry standards. Additionally, a high-quality company will provide ongoing training for its staff to ensure they are current with the latest developments in HVAC systems.

Customer service is another critical quality that distinguishes a reliable HVAC service provider. A great HVAC provider should be attentive to inquiries, interact clearly, and provide thorough explanations of their services and pricing. An outstanding reputation, backed by favorable reviews and ratings, indicates that the provider values customer satisfaction and prioritizes building lasting connections with customers. Readiness for emergency repairs also reflects their commitment to serving customers effectively.

Ultimately, openness and dependability are essential traits to look for in an HVAC service provider. A dependable contractor will provide clear, documented estimates and will not catch you with hidden fees. They should be open about their pricing structure, available guarantees, and any service packages they offer. When you find a company that prioritizes integrity and transparency, you can trust that they will deliver high-quality service that meets your heating and air conditioning needs.

Warning Flags to Avoid When Selecting an HVAC Contractor

When looking for a trustworthy HVAC contractor, there are several warning signs that could signal potential problems. One significant indicator to be wary of is a lack of proper certification and insurance. A certified contractor is not only required to meet local and state laws but also exhibits a level of expertise. Without insurance, you could be responsible for accidents or damages that occur during service, which can lead to substantial financial repercussions.

Another red flag is lack of communication and non-responsiveness. An HVAC company that does not promptly answer calls or messages may not prioritize customer service, which can be vital when you need immediate support. If they are hard to reach during the initial consultation, it may be indicative of their approach to service after the job is confirmed. Clear communication is important for understanding your needs and addressing any concerns that arise during the job.

Finally, be wary of contractors who provide vague estimates or force you into making hasty decisions. A reputable HVAC company will offer detailed, transparent quotes that outline the costs entailed, including parts and labor. If a contractor is reluctant to provide a written estimate or pushes for a deal without a comprehensive assessment, this could indicate they are not being honest about their pricing or the standard of their work. It's important to take the time to consider your options and not rush into a decision when it comes to your HVAC requirements.

Essential Guidance for Locating the Top HVAC Experts

When looking for a reliable HVAC contractor, start by seeking referrals from friends, family, and neighbors. Personal referrals often lead you to reliable contractors who have offered excellent service to others. Additionally, exploring online reviews can give you a sense of the company's credibility in the market. Once you have a selection, ensure that each HVAC contractor you evaluate is certified, insured, and certified. This not only demonstrates their commitment to regulatory requirements but also safeguards you from risk in case of mishaps during service. Don’t waver to confirm their credentials by contacting local licensing authorities and certifying bodies. A service provider that takes the time to uphold its credentials shows a dedication to quality and ethics.

Finally, assess the company's communication and client relations. A great HVAC professional will be clear about their methods, eager to address your questions, and provide itemized quotes. Before committing to a choice, have a conversation with your possible service provider to gauge their willingness to manage your concerns. This discussion will help you determine whether they will prioritize your expectations throughout the service and beyond.
